Output 96ddb8114a30d7e32a1984e24632b914f08cece1fb80da3c8a94b3650b4acdcd:0

value
11802600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e271fdb5847b28841ee9c3d2ad3cbed474ab1602 OP_EQUAL
address
3NLMC8kig9uCkxeexfrPCsEyqQFy5vyxiD
transaction
96ddb8114a30d7e32a1984e24632b914f08cece1fb80da3c8a94b3650b4acdcd
confirmations
149444
spent
true